Pilings are the single biggest predictor of how long a dock or lift lasts. Driven too shallow, they pull out in a surge; left unwrapped, they're eaten by borers and rot at the waterline.

We drive 2.5 CCA pressure-treated and concrete pilings to the right depth for your canal bottom, wrap them against marine borers, and repair or replace failing pilings under existing structures.

How deep should pilings be driven?

Typically 8–12 feet into the canal bottom depending on substrate — deep enough to resist lateral surge load. We assess your bottom on-site.

Why wrap pilings?

Wraps protect the wood at and below the waterline from marine borers and rot, which is the most common failure point. It dramatically extends piling life.

Can you replace pilings under my existing dock?

Yes — we repair, sister, or fully replace pilings beneath existing docks and lifts.

Wood or concrete pilings?

Both have a place — concrete for maximum longevity, wrapped wood for cost and flexibility. We'll recommend per your build.
